Phemex Create Order Position With Takeprofit Stoploss
Phemex Create Order Position With Takeprofit Stoploss — CCXT C# code example.
using ccxt;
using ccxt.pro;
namespace examples;
partial class Examples
{
// AUTO-TRANSPILE //
// ------------------------------------------------------------------------------
async public Task phemexCreateOrderPositionWithTakeprofitStoploss()
{
var exchange = new ccxt.phemex(new Dictionary<string, object>() {
{ "apiKey", "YOUR_API_KEY" },
{ "secret", "YOUR_API_SECRET" },
});
var symbol = "XRP/USDT:USDT";
var side = "buy"; // set it to 'buy' for a long position, 'sell' for a short position
var order_type = "limit"; // set it to 'market' or 'limit'
var amount = 1; // how many contracts
var price = 0.5; // set a price at your desired level
// take profit and stop loss prices and types
var take_profit_trigger_price = 0.6;
var stop_loss_trigger_price = 0.4;
var take_profit_limit_price = 0.7;
var stop_loss_limit_price = 0.3;
await exchange.loadMarkets();
// when symbol's price reaches your predefined "trigger price", stop-loss order would be activated as a "market order". but if you want it to be activated as a "limit order", then set a 'price' parameter for it
var parameters = new Dictionary<string, object>() {
{ "posSide", "Long" },
{ "stopLoss", new Dictionary<string, object>() {
{ "triggerPrice", stop_loss_trigger_price },
{ "type", "limit" },
{ "price", stop_loss_limit_price },
} },
{ "takeProfit", new Dictionary<string, object>() {
{ "triggerPrice", take_profit_trigger_price },
{ "type", "limit" },
{ "price", take_profit_limit_price },
} },
};
Console.WriteLine("-----------------------------------------------------------------------");
try
{
var created_order = await exchange.createOrder(symbol, order_type, side, amount, price, parameters);
Console.WriteLine("Created an order", created_order);
// Fetch all your open orders for this symbol
var all_open_orders = await exchange.fetchOpenOrders(symbol);
Console.WriteLine("Fetched all your orders for this symbol", all_open_orders);
} catch(Exception e)
{
Console.WriteLine(((object)e).ToString());
}
}
}
